The Restaurant Meals Program (RMP) and Burger King

Burger King's ability to accept EBT hinges on a program called the Restaurant Meals Program (RMP). Their local SNAP agency must first approve a restaurant to join the Restaurant Meals Program. SNAP lets every state determine who qualifies for the RMP and what fast food places are approved.

Which States Participate in the RMP?

Even though Illinois, Rhode Island, Michigan, and Maryland are in the Restaurant Meals Program, Burger King isn’t necessarily approved at all locations within those states. You'll need to check with the specific Burger King restaurant you plan to visit.

How to Check if a Burger King Accepts EBT

The best way to find out if a Burger King near you accepts EBT is to call them directly or check for signage at the restaurant. You can also contact your local SNAP office for a list of participating restaurants in your area.
